About Rise of Gun



Rise of Gun A simulator of a weapons store in a world overrun by zombies after a global epidemic. The entire world is enveloped in darkness, but humans have not given up and are fighting to the end. After losing his family, the main character sets out in search of survivors in despair. The journey was difficult, but he was able to find a wonderful settlement with few people but all of them determined to rebuild the world. As the only master who can create weapons, the main character is very valuable in this town. The mayor of the town has allocated a shop with a workshop so that we can create and sell the weapons that we make.

Features
Weapon CraftingYou will be able to create weapons without any restrictions, even from incompatible parts. Unleash your imagination and create the most creative weapons.
The weapon crafting system is as convenient and enjoyable as possible, so you can enjoy the result rather than get tired of the countless actions.

Many componentsThere are over 200 different weapon parts that allow players to create over a million different weapon combinations. The parts are divided into several types and differ in rarity. The main part to which all subsequent parts are attached includes the barrel, scope, stock, grip, magazine, silencer, and bayonet. With these parts, players can create an incredibly unique weapon.

Weapon SalesIn the store, players can display and sell their weapons. There are many different shelves for displaying weapons. Once a resident of the town finds a suitable weapon, they will buy it.

Shop UpgradesPlayers can upgrade their shop with various buildings, from decorative elements to workbenches and generators. Each building adds something new to the gameplay, such as attracting more customers, making the store more cozy, opening up more space for selling weapons, speeding up the creation of weapons, adding new functions, such as disassembling parts for materials, and more.

AtmosphereThis small town is very cozy. The mayor of the town makes an effort to ensure the safety of all residents and create a pleasant atmosphere. You will also experience day and night cycles, weather changes, and cheerful residents.

Recommended Jul 13, 2026
The game starts off confusing. It throws too much at you and expects you to figure it out like you already know the job. After a day or two of wandering around, everything suddenly makes sense and you realize the game was never complicated. It just refused to explain anything. Building guns is fun, but half of mine looked wrong. Not slightly wrong. Just wrong. I kept slapping parts together hoping the result would not look cursed. Sometimes it looked normal, which felt like winning a prize. Most of the time it did not, but I did not care. I was only building the most expensive gun possible for fast profit. Overall, it is good. It starts chaotic, becomes simple, and lets you assemble guns that probably should not exist, but they make money, so I kept doing it.

Recommended Jul 13, 2026
Nice little game about running a gun shop. Was rather interesting that there is no actual combat or fighting so its all about running a shop and making custom guns to sell. Music is rather nice only has one I kinda do not like but is linked to a tape you have to pick up first before it can play in game so one could avoid it. The town is kinda small but sure dose feel lively due to how many npcs walk around and do there own thing. So over all do have to say is a nice game if you like to run a shop all about selling guns. Some small gripes I have with the game is the level up system kinda odd to have it be 3 random cards you pick one but at times could get some bad cards. Can just save and reload if you get bad cards making the reroll cards kinda useless. Also if you do not pick one you do get a big exp boost...but feel kinda useless because why use up a level up just to get a third of a level up to the next one. Other let down some is there is hidden caps to some upgrades like the discount one maxed out at 20%.
